Mapping Antarctica's hidden ice-free lands: A blueprint for conservation
Antarctica, often regarded as the planet's last true wilderness, harbors unique ecosystems that support extraordinary biodiversity and contribute to global diversity and environmental stability. These ecosystems, which occupy permanently ice-free land covering less than 0.5% of the continent, are now under growing threat from human activity and climate change.
